What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To recognize the value of freestyle trap beats, it's essential to first break down what a freestyle beat actually is. In easy ter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for musicians to rap or sing over without the requirement for pre-written verses or tunes. It's suggested to motivate off-the-cuff efficiencies, motivating rap artists to deliver spontaneous and often extra ra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at varies somewhat from a regular instrumental because it's structured in such a way that offers artists room to take a breath. These beats typically have less melodious aspects, leaving area for complex flows and powerful wordplay. They're likewise typically a lot more repeated than typical track instrumentals, guaranteeing that the rap artist or vocalist can easily find their groove and ride the beat without getting lost in complex pl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the region of freestyle beats, there is a specific subset refer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ern United States, is characterized by massive use 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ody tunes. It's a sound that has actually grown in appeal over the years, becoming one of one of the most influential categories in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ature aspects and fuse them with the liberty and versatility of freestyle beats, leading to a dynamic sequence. These beats are perfect for artists wanting to bring power and aggressiveness to their verses while still preserving the freedom to check out different flows and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ers supply completely free usage, normally for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be used for trials, freestyles, and social networks web content, musicians generally need to purchase a permit if they intend to launch the track readily (i.e., on streaming systems or to buy).

This version has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to try out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and develop an internet presence without having to stress over manufacturing costs.

How to Select the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With a lot of possibilities available, deciding on the best ** freestyle trap beat ** can feel a huge burden. Right here are some vital variables to consider when looking for the ideal beat:.

1. Tempo.

The Bpm (Beats per Minute) of a beat will certainly identify the total feeling of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with rapid tempos are ideal for high-energy performances, while slower tempos give you even more space to discover different circulations and lyrical motifs. Consider your design and exactly how comfortable you are freestyling at various speeds prior to picking a beat.

2. Complexity.

Some beats are a lot more detailed than others, including a vast selection of sounds, melodies, and changes. While complicated beats can include enjoyment to a track, they might also make it more challenging to freestyle over. Less complex freestyle beats are usually much easier to work with, as they offer a empty canvas for your verses.

3. Mood and Vibe.

The mood of the beat should really match the message or energy you want to communicate. Freestyle trap beats typically have dark, moody overtones, but there are additionally extra uplifting or melodic options available. Pay attention to a range of beats and pick one that reverberates with your imaginative vision.

4. Knowledge with the Sound.

Certain kinds of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are developed to deal with particular flows and rap styles. If you fit rapping over quickly, hard-hitting instrumentals, this may be the very best choice for you. Nonetheless, if you prefer a more easygoing method, try to find a ** free type beat or freestyle beat with a slower, a lot more relaxed vibe.
